How much does a Quality Assurance Methods Specialist IV make in Maine? The average Quality Assurance Methods Specialist IV salary in Maine is $122,590 as of March 26, 2024, but the range typically falls between $110,590 and $134,290. Salary ranges can vary widely depending on the city and many other important factors, including education, certifications, additional skills, the number of years you have spent in your profession.

Job Description

The Quality Assurance Methods Specialist IV may require an advanced degree. Responsible for all activities involving quality assurance and compliance with applicable regulatory requirements; conducts audits and reviews/analyzes data and documentation. Being a Quality Assurance Methods Specialist IV typically reports to a manager or head of a unit/department. Working as a Quality Assurance Methods Specialist IV typically requires 7+ years of related experience. A specialist on complex technical and business matters. Work is highly independent. May assume a team lead role for the work group. (Copyright 2024 Salary.com)
